AWSのAmazon Route 53って何? DNSの隠れた名選手をガチでぶった斬り解説!

目次

Amazon Route 53とは? まずは基本からイジってやる

白翎 / AWS次長

Amazon Route 53は、AWSが提供するクラウドベースのDNS(Domain Name System)ウェブサービスだよ!

白翎 / AWS次長

簡単に言うと、「example.com」みたいなドメイン名を、サーバーのIPアドレス(例: 192.0.2.1)に変換して、ユーザーを正しい場所に案内する電話帳みたいなのだよ!

名前が「Route 53」なのは、DNSの標準ポートが53番だから。 AWSのネーミングセンス、ちょっとダサ可愛いよな(笑)。

主な役割は3つ

  1. ドメイン登録 → 新しいドメインを買える
  2. DNSルーティング → ユーザーを最適なサーバーに誘導
  3. ヘルスチェック → サーバーが死んでたら自動で迂回

可用性は驚異のSLA 100%。他のサービスが99.99%とか言ってる中で、こいつだけは『絶対に落とさない』と断言してる唯一神。もしRoute 53が落ちたら、それはもうインターネット全体の命日だと思っていいレベルの信頼性だ。

Route 53の主要機能 – ここが本気でスゴイところ

白翎 / AWS次長

Route 53は賢いんだよ!

1. ルーティングがIQ高すぎ

ただIP教えるだけじゃなくて、ユーザーを「おもてなし」しすぎ。

  • シンプル: 普通のやつ。実家のような安心感。
  • フェイルオーバー: 「メイン死んだ!? サブ行けサブ!!」って秒で切り替える救命救急医。
  • ジオ系: 「おっ、日本人? 東京行きな〜」って近場に案内してくれる。気が利きすぎ。
  • レイテンシー: 「ここが最速だオラァ!」って爆速ルートにねじ込むスピード狂。
  • 加重: 「こっちは10%、残りはこっち」で慎重にテストできる。心配性な開発者にぴったり。

2. ヘルスチェック(愛が重い)

24時間365日、サーバーに「生きてる? ねぇ生きてる?」ってPing飛ばしまくるメンヘラ仕様。 返事がないと即座に切り捨てて別ルートへ。死体に鞭打たない優しさ(????)もある。

3. ドメインも買える

外の店(お名前.comとか)行かなくていい。「ここで全部揃うよ?」っていうコンビニ感覚。設定も勝手にやってくれるから楽すぎて人をダメにする。

4. その他もろもろ

  • Resolver: 社内とクラウドの架け橋。通訳さん。
  • Firewall: 変なやつは通さん!という門番。
  • Traffic Flow: お絵かき感覚でルート作れる(課金アイテム)。

Route 53の料金 – 意外と安いけど罠もあるぜ

白翎 / AWS次長

従量課金制で初期費用なし!使った分だけ払うんだよ!

1. 激安ゾーン(基本)

  • 場所代(ホストゾーン): 月0.5ドル。もはや誤差。
  • 対応費(クエリ): 100万回聞かれて0.4ドル。「安っ!」って思うじゃん? でも人気サイトで数億回聞かれると塵ツモで効いてくる。

2. 【神】タダで使える裏技

  • エイリアスレコード: エイリアスレコードがなぜ神なのか? それはIPアドレスが変わっても勝手に追っかけてくれるからだ。ELB(ロードバランサー)のIPは変わることがあるけど、エイリアスなら『あいつを指す』という設定自体が変わらない。管理コストもゼロ、案内料もゼロ。AWS側が『身内だし、仲介料はいらねーよ』って言ってるようなもん。使わない理由、ある?
  • AWSのロードバランサー(ELB)やCloudFrontへの案内は無料。「身内への案内にお金は取らないよ」というAmazonの優しさ(囲い込み)。これ使わないやつは損。

3. 【罠】即死ゾーン

  • Traffic Flow: これだけ月50ドルスタート。
  • 突然の富豪価格。「便利そう〜」って軽い気持ちでポチると、請求書見て「は?」ってなる。用量用法を守ろう。

どんな時に使う? ユースケースを具体的に

1. 不死身のWebサイト(高可用性)

「東京がダメ? ならオレゴンに行けばいいじゃない」 メインのサーバーが隕石で吹っ飛んでも、秒で予備サーバー(別リージョン)に切り替える。 ユーザーはサイトが落ちたことすら気づかない。ゾンビ映画でも生き残るタイプ。

2. 全世界VIP待遇(グローバルサービス)

「お客様は神様です(遅延は許されない)」 ブラジルの人はブラジルのサーバーへ、日本の人は日本のサーバーへ。 わざわざ地球の裏側まで通信させない。光の速さでも遅延はウザいからね。おもてなしのプロ。

3. 社内秘密結社(内部システム)

「部外者立ち入り禁止」 secret-db.internal みたいに、VPCの中だけで通じる名前を使う。 インターネットからは一切見えない。完全に身内ネタだけで盛り上がってるチャットルームみたいなもん。

4. 恐怖の人体実験(Blue/Greenデプロイ)

「新機能、とりあえず10%のユーザーで試すか…(ニチャァ)」 いきなり全員に変えて大爆死するのを防ぐ。 「10%だけ新しいサーバーへ、残りは古い方へ」って振り分けて、様子見できる。慎重なマッドサイエンティスト向け。

5. 鉄壁の要塞(DDoS対策)

「数で勝てると思うなよ?」 Route 53自体が超頑丈な上に、CloudFrontやShieldと合体すると最強の盾になる。 何億ものアクセス攻撃が来ても「ふーん、で?」って顔して耐える。もはや暴力。

まとめ:Route 53、マジで使わない理由が見つからない

ポリシー名特徴(一言で)使う場面
シンプル愚直な案内人1つのサーバーだけの時
フェイルオーバー必殺・身代わりの術障害対策(DR)
位置情報忖度ルーティング国ごとにコンテンツを変えたい時
レイテンシー最速理論世界中にユーザーがいる時
加重人体実験用新機能のテスト(カナリアリリース)

「ただのDNS」と思って舐めてると痛い目見るぜ。 Route 53は信頼性・柔軟性・コストパフォーマンスの三冠王。 AWS使ってるなら、ほぼ100%使うべきサービスだ。

よかったらシェアしてね!
  • URLをコピーしました!
  • URLをコピーしました!

この記事を書いた人

ITTIのアバター ITTI 運営長

ITTI運営長
調べものと学ぶことが止められなくなり、現在は以下の4ブログを運営中:
・DXブログ
・CODEブログ
・INFRAブログ(今ここ!)
・XRブログ

保有資格:ITパスポート
目標資格:情報処理安全確保支援士(学ぶこと多すぎて道のりは遠いですが、毎日コツコツ進めています…泣)

ブログでは、実務経験と最新技術を掛け合わせて、読者の「わかりにくい」を「わかる!」に変える記事を発信中!
最終目標は、これらの知識を活かして「ドラえもんのような万能AI」を開発すること(AIを副運営長任命が待ち遠しい!)。
DX・CODE・INFRA・XRに興味ある方、気軽にX(@llEqmDGOYZ4258)でDMください。一緒に学びましょう!

コメント

コメントする

CAPTCHA


目次